Conversion Formula for Dekajoule Second to Lbf Ft Minute

Conversion from dekajoule second to lbf ft minute is a simple process once you know the basic relationship between the two units. One Dekajoule Second is equal to 442.5372074221 Lbf Ft Minute, while one Lbf Ft Minute contains 0.002259697 Dekajoule Second.

To change a measurement from dekajoule second to lbf ft minute, you only need to multiply the number of dekajoule second by 442.5372074221.

1 Dekajoule Second = 442.5372074221 Lbf Ft Minute

1 Lbf Ft Minute = 0.002259697 Dekajoule Second

This gives you the equivalent value in lbf ft minute quickly and accurately. By using this straightforward formula, you can easily switch between these units whenever needed.

Dekajoule per Second (Intermediate Power Unit)

Introduction : The dekajoule per second equals ten joules per second and acts as a middle-ground unit in systems requiring more than basic joules but less than hectojoules. It is occasionally used in scientific or instructional settings.

History & Origin : SI prefixes like ‘deka’ were included to maintain decimal coherence, although rarely used in power contexts. The unit exists more for theoretical consistency than widespread engineering adoption.

Current Use : Ideal for educational physics labs, scientific modeling, and niche simulations where precise control over low-to-moderate power levels is required. It bridges small-scale outputs in energy-related computations.

Pound-Force Foot per Minute

Introduction : This unit quantifies the power output of a system doing one pound-foot of work every minute. It's useful in practical applications involving torque, force, and mechanical efficiency in imperial unit systems.

History & Origin : Developed alongside early machinery, this unit allowed practical estimation of power in tools and engines. It helped bridge the gap between theoretical physics and everyday engineering before metrication became widespread.

Current Use : Still used in U.S.-based mechanical and industrial systems to estimate output. Helpful in torque-based calculations for machines like wrenches, drills, and slow-moving mechanical arms.
